The Dark-eyed Junco is known to many in North America as a winter bird. They have a rattle-like trill as a song, which is heard usually in early spring just before they return to the far north and alpine regions for breeding. Hi! My name is Rob. The Eastern Meadowlark is a bird of the tallgrass prairie, found in eastern North America and known for its melodious song. Hi! My name is Rob.
